Tracing the Legacy: From Basketball Courts to Global Streets
The Adidas Superstar's journey began on the basketball court, quickly gaining popularity among professional players. Its rubber shell toe, originally designed for enhanced durability and protection, became its defining feature. The shoe's transition from the court to the streets was seamless, fueled by its adoption by hip-hop artists, skaters, and fashion icons in the 1980s and beyond. This cultural crossover cemented its status as more than just athletic footwear; it became a symbol of self-expression, rebellion, and street style.
